Biography

Medani P. Bhandari is an environmental and social scientist, educator, and humanitarian with over four decades of experience in sustainability, environmental policy, and social transformation. He has served as a Coordinating Lead Author for the United Nations Environment Programme’s Global Environment Outlook (GEO-7) and as a Lead Author for the IPBES (Intergovernmental Science-Policy Platform on Biodiversity and Ecosystem Services) assessments. Dr. Bhandari has published over 100 scientific papers and 30 books, covering topics such as climate change, biodiversity, sustainable development, and social justice. His work bridges theory and practice, emphasizing compassion, equity, and global cooperation for a sustainable and just world. Currently, he is engaged in global research and teaching initiatives aimed at advancing transformative education, sustainability, and human well-being.
